Yannid is a modern feminine name likely derived from the Breton and French root 'Yann,' itself a variant of 'John,' meaning 'God is gracious.' The suffix '-id' adds a unique, contemporary flair, suggesting a gifted or cherished individual. This blend of ancient etymology and modern creativity reflects a name both rooted in tradition and fresh in identity.

Cultural Significance of Yannid

While Yannid is a contemporary name, it draws deeply from Breton and French cultural roots, linking to the widespread tradition of names derived from 'John,' a historically significant biblical name meaning 'God is gracious.' In Breton culture, names like Yann and its derivatives are common, symbolizing grace and divine favor. Yannid’s unique form represents a modern evolution that respects heritage while embracing individuality.
